HEALTHCARE SUPPORT WORKER - OCCUPATIONAL THERAPY

We are in the fortunate position to be recruiting to a permanent health care support worker role within the Occupational Therapy Department, Aberdeen Royal Infirmary. as part of Medicine and Unscheduled Care development to support a 7 day service.

The post will involve working closely with Occupational Therapy team and multi-disciplinary/multi-agency teams to assess and treat patients with a variety of conditions.

Opportunities for continuous personal development (CPD) are encouraged with regular supervision & in-service opportunities.

Applicants must hold a valid full UK Drivers Licence.

Applications must be fully completed. Incomplete applications will not be considered.

There may be a requirement to provide 7 day service cover to include weekends and Public Holidays to meet the service needs. There may also be a requirement to support other Occupational Therapy teams within the acute Occupational Therapy service.

NHS Grampian forms one of the fourteen regional health boards of NHS Scotland and is responsible for providing health and social care services to a population of over 500,000 people living in Aberdeen, Aberdeenshire and Moray.
